One of the most pressing challenges the world will face in the next few decades is how to alleviate the growing stress that human activities are placing【C1】________the environment. The consequences are just too great to【C2】________. Wildlife habitats are being degraded or disappearing altogether as new developments【C3】________more land. Plant and animal species are becoming【C4】________at a greater rate now than at any time in Earth’s history.【C5】________many as 30 percent of the world’s fish stocks are over-exploited. And the list goes on.
【C6】________, there is reason to have hope for the future. Advances in computing power and molecular biology are among the tremendous increases in scientific capability that【C7】________helping resear-chers【C8】________a better understanding of these problems. Recent development in science and technology could provide the【C9】________for some major and timely actions that would【C10】________our understanding of how human activities affect the environment.
One priority for research is improving hydrological forecasting. It has been【C11】________that the world’s water use would triple in the next two decades. Already, widespread water【C12】________have occurred in parts of China, India, and North Africa. The need for water also is taking its toll on fresh water ecosystems in the United States. Only 2 percent of the nations’ stream are considered in good【C13】________, and【C14】________to 40 percent of native fish species are rare to extinct.
To prevent outbreaks of【C15】________diseases in plants, animals and human, more study is needed on how parasites and disease-carrying species—as【C16】________as humans and other species they【C17】________—are affected by changes in the environment. The overuse of antibiotics both in humans and in farm animals has【C18】________ to the growth of antibiotic-resistant micro organism. Researchers can take【C19】________of new technologies in genetics and computing to better monitor and【C20】________the effects that environment changes might have on diseases outbreaks.
【C16】
选项
A、much
B、same
C、well
D、good
答案
C
解析
本填空考查一个惯用词组,而且需要定位本填空前后的原文已知信息之间的关系。本填空前面的原文信息为parasites and disease-carrying species,而后面的原文已知信息为humans and other species,前后文明显是并列关系。根据这个提示,本填空的答案应为C项well,构成短语as well as。
